Madziro launches Old Skool Saturdays

Ngoni Dapira
THE tranquil gochi-gochi hide-out paMadziro has started old skool Saturdays to liven up the place. Spokesperson for the open-air joint Blessing Madziro said they realised the city was now starved of open-air spots after the demise of Chapter One and Pavilion.

The official launch of the Old Skool Saturdays is tomorrow (Saturday) at 12pm.

There will be a rotation of disc jockeys from Tuff Nuff Sound owned by popular old school crooner Ranga-T, better known as the Godfather, and his side-kick Candy-Man against DJs from Lion Sound, Terminator and Hollies-B.

“We just want to spice up the entertainment scene in Mutare, especially in the open-air circles.

“Madziro is a social resort out of town and an ideal venue for family outings, which is why the Old Skool Saturdays will start midday every Saturday,” said the spokesperson.

Situated 10km out of town along the Mutare-Masvingo highway, the Madziro hide-out has for years been
popular for braaing but mostly had its loyal, conservative patrons.
